What is E-glect?


1.

1. Noun: When an individual fails to respond to e-mail messages in a timely manner, thus "e-glecting" his/her friends.

2. Noun: To blatantly ignore others, specifically friends, family or significant others, who have emailed you and are expecting a response.

3. Noun: To pay little or no attention to emails; fail to heed emailed requests; disregard important electronic messages.

Tr. Verb: e-glected, e-glecting, e-glects

"Jim totally e-glected his family over the Christmas holidays."

"I feel totally e-glected by my friends back in Canada"

"Paul e-glects his girlfriend."
